Nursing Homes are not for Baby Boomers

August 31, 2008
A recent Galaxy Poll discovered that the majority of Australians over 50 do not want to move into a nursing home. This poses new issues for governments and community services to come up with acceptable alternative solutions. The poll found that independance was seen as being very important to those over 50 and they wanted to remain living in their own homes for as long as possible.

"The preference for the government to continue to meet the costs of care, support and accommodation of elderly Australians was observed across all demographic groups.

Other key findings of the polling included:
City residents are the most negatively disposed to nursing homes, while those in regional and rural areas are the most positive;
Up to 61 per cent of people over 50 believe that they only need to think seriously about aged care accommodation when the family home ceases to become an option;
Those aged 50-59 years are the most negatively disposed to nursing homes, and those over 70 years the most positive.;
People who have worked in a nursing home are the most negatively disposed to them;
82 per cent of over 50s would prefer a new style of accommodation and care for older people. "
